Fruit Logistica: Sustainability in Fresh Produce

Fruit Logistica remains one of the most influential events in the global fresh produce calendar. Bringing together growers, distributors, packaging suppliers and retailers from across the world, it offers valuable insight into how supply chains and sustainability priorities are evolving.

Across our meetings and conversations, several themes emerged:

  • Increasing demand for plastic-free transit packaging
  • Greater focus on recyclability and material transparency
  • Pressure to balance sustainability with cost efficiency
  • Interest in fibre-based protection and integrated solutions

The fresh produce sector continues to evolve rapidly, with brands and retailers seeking packaging partners who can deliver both environmental responsibility and reliable performance.

World Health Expo Dubai: Healthcare Innovation on a Global Stage

From Berlin to Dubai, the focus shifted to healthcare at World Health Expo. The event provided a platform to explore trends in medical technology, healthcare infrastructure, and clinical supply chains.

Sustainability is becoming an increasingly important topic within healthcare packaging, particularly as regulatory pressures and environmental targets intensify across regions.

Discussions at the show highlighted:

  • Interest in plastic replacement within appropriate medical applications
  • Growing awareness of fibre-based alternatives
  • The importance of compliant, reliable packaging partners
  • The need for scalable, internationally supported supply

Dubai’s position as a gateway between Europe, Asia and the Middle East makes World Health Expo a particularly valuable environment for understanding cross-market trends.
